  Decision-making can be extremely difficult.Decision-making styles are significantly different in different cultures.

  In any approach to a problem and in any negotiations,the Western world turns to the“I to you” approach while Japan,the “you to you” approach.The former means both sides present their arguments openly from their own point of view.Naturally,often comes a confrontation(冲突) situation,which Westerners are very skillful in dealing with.The latter is based on each side trying to understand the other person’s point of view.Thus,the direction of the meeting is a mutual(相互的) attempt to reduce confrontation and achieve harmony.

  Besides,Western decision-making goes mostly from top management(管理人员) and often does not consult middle management or the worker.However,in Japan great consideration is given to the thoughts and opinions of everyone at all levels.Based on “bottom-up direction”,ideas can be created at the lowest levels,travel upward through an organization and have an effect on the final decision.Difference in decision-making also comes from different communication styles.The Japanese business person works to achieve harmony,even if the deal falls through,and will spend whatever time is necessary to determine a “you to you” approach,communicating personal views only indirectly.They put a thorough job above the Western deadline approach.So the Japanese are thorough in their meetings.Thus Americans are often annoyed by the many meetings in many Japanese businesses.But where the American is pressing for a specific decision,the Japanese is trying to think up a rather broad direction.

  On the other hand,once a given agreement is made,it is the Japanese who sometimes wonder at the slow pace in which Westerners carry out the decision.The Japanese are eager to move forward and Westerners,perhaps,lag(落后) behind as they take the time for in-depth(深入的) planning.

  Over two million people have joined the Search for Extraterrestrial Intelligence(SETI)project. Based in California, the SETI project analyzes information taken from a giant radio telescope based in South America. Its task is to look for signals from outer space that might prove that life exists on other planets.

  Processing this information is far too big a job for one computer. So the SETI project workers divide the work among volunteers who visit their website. Each computer gets some information to work out from the SETI network through the Internet. This process is often known as “meta-computing”.

  It is a wonderful thought. You are sleeping, eating a meal or going out with friends. All this time, your computer is searching the stars for signs that might show something is out there trying to get in touch. Volunteers are proud of being involved in the SETI project. It shows that they understand the potential (潜能) of computing. They know that it is more than just a way of working or playing games.

  Meta-computing may also be creating intelligence as well as looking for it. This idea is based on the theory that human intelligence is created by the way in which different parts of the brain communicate with each other. As the saying goes, “The whole is more than the sum of its parts.” People who join the SETI project sometimes wonder whether their computer will become part of a huge network that has learned to think for itself.

  The engineer Camillo Olivetti was 40 years old when he started the company in 1908. At his factory in Ivera, he designed and produced the first Italian typewriter. Today the company’s head office is still in Ivrea, near Turin, but the company is much larger than it was in those days and there are offices all around the world.

  By 1930 there was a staff of 700 and the company turned out 13,000 machines a year. Some went to customers in Italy, but Olivetti exported more typewriters to other countries.

  Camilllo’s son, Adriano, started working for the company in 1924 and later he became the boss. He introduced a standard speed for the production line and he employed technology and design specialists. The company developed new and better typewriters and then calculators (计算器). In 1959 it produced the ELLA computer system. This was the first mainframe (主机) computer designed and made in Italy.

  After Adriano died in 1960, the company had a period of financial problems. Other companies, especially the Japanese, made faster progress in electronic technology than the Italian company.

  In 1978, Carlo de Benedetti became the new boss. Olivetti increased its marketing and service networks and made agreements with other companies to design and produce more advanced office equipment. Soon it became one of the world’s leading companies in information technology and communications. There are now five independent companies in the Olivetti group ---one for personal computers, one for other office equipment, one for systems and service, and two for telecommunications.
